Question:
Is it normal to poop something out like, immediately after you eat?

Everytime I eat something, it comes out like 10 minutes later.

Answers:
Actually if your digestive system is working perfectly then one would be stimulated to have a bowel movement at each and every meal. This isn't the food eaten then, but food from the last 12 hours or so. It is perfect function. No worries.
